class RawImage:
    """ class for handling raw images
    - extract thumbnails
    - copy them in the repository
    """
    def __init__(self, strRawFile):
        """
        Contructor of the class
        
        @param strRawFile: path to the RawImage 
        @type strRawFile: string
        """
        self.strRawFile = strRawFile
        self.exif = None
        self.strJepgFile = None
        logger.info("Importing [Raw|Jpeg] image %s" % strRawFile)

    def getJpegPath(self):

        if self.exif is None:
            self.exif = Exif(self.strRawFile)
            self.exif.read()
        if self.strJepgFile is None:
            self.strJepgFile = unicode2ascii("%s-%s.jpg" % (
                    self.exif.interpretedExifValue("Exif.Photo.DateTimeOriginal").replace(" ", os.sep).replace(":", "-", 2).replace(":", "h", 1).replace(":", "m", 1),
                    self.exif.interpretedExifValue("Exif.Image.Model").strip().split(",")[-1].replace("/", "").replace(" ", "_")
                    ))
            while op.isfile(op.join(config.DefaultRepository, self.strJepgFile)):
                number = ""
                idx = None
                listChar = list(self.strJepgFile[:-4])
                listChar.reverse()
                for val in listChar:
                    if val.isdigit():
                        number = val + number
                    elif val == "-":
                        idx = int(number)
                        break
                    else:
                        break
                if idx is None:
                    self.strJepgFile = self.strJepgFile[:-4] + "-1.jpg"
                else:
                    self.strJepgFile = self.strJepgFile[:-5 - len(number)] + "-%i.jpg" % (idx + 1)
        dirname = op.dirname(op.join(config.DefaultRepository, self.strJepgFile))
        if not op.isdir(dirname):
            makedir(dirname)

        return self.strJepgFile

    def extractJPEG(self):
        """
        extract the raw image to its right place
        """
        extension = op.splitext(self.strRawFile)[1].lower()
        strJpegFullPath = op.join(config.DefaultRepository, self.getJpegPath())
        if extension in config.RawExtensions:

            process = subprocess.Popen("%s %s" % (config.Dcraw, self.strRawFile), shell=True, stdout=subprocess.PIPE)
            ret = process.wait()
            if ret != 0:
                logger.error("'%s %s' ended with error %s" % (config.Dcraw, self.strRawFile, ret))
            data = process.stdout.readlines()
            img = Image.fromstring("RGB", tuple([int(i) for i in data[1].split()]), "".join(tuple(data[3:])))
            img.save(strJpegFullPath, format='JPEG')
            #Copy all metadata useful for us.
            exifJpeg = Exif(strJpegFullPath)
            exifJpeg.read()
            exifJpeg['Exif.Image.Orientation'] = 1
            exifJpeg["Exif.Photo.UserComment"] = self.strRawFile
            for metadata in [ 'Exif.Image.Make', 'Exif.Image.Model', 'Exif.Photo.DateTimeOriginal', 'Exif.Photo.ExposureTime', 'Exif.Photo.FNumber', 'Exif.Photo.ExposureBiasValue', 'Exif.Photo.Flash', 'Exif.Photo.FocalLength', 'Exif.Photo.ISOSpeedRatings']:
                try:
                    exifJpeg[metadata] = self.exif[metadata]
                except:
                    logger.error("Unable to copying metadata %s in file %s, value: %s" % (metadata, self.strRawFile, self.exif[metadata]))
            #self.exif.copyMetadataTo(self.strJepgFile)

            exifJpeg.write()

        else: #in config.Extensions, i.e. a JPEG file
            shutil.copy(self.strRawFile, strJpegFullPath)
            Exiftran.autorotate(strJpegFullPath)

        os.chmod(strJpegFullPath, config.DefaultFileMode)
